Genetic Algorithm (for short, GA) has made great achievements in the solution todifficult, complex problems, and can convergence to the global minimum. Howeversimple Genetic Algorithm likely to seek out a local optimum solution but a globalsub-optimization and has slow convergent speed at later evolution.For the purpose of prevention of premature phenomenon, acceleration ofconvergence, this paper proposed a new improved GA: Gradation Genetic Algorithm(for short, GGA). GGA marks off the population to sub-gradation for keep individualvariety. This method is proved effective through testing with typical function andcontrasting and analyzing the result. In order to make it more convenient for GA toapply on System On Programmable Chip (for short, SOPC), this paper explore GA softcore implementation base on Avalon bus. Experimentation simulation and performanceanalysis demonstrate feasibility and validity of the soft core implementation.
